 Chinese-Style Grilled Pork Ribs



Prep: 18 mins
Cook: 30 mins
Total: 48 mins
Servings: 6 servings. 



This Chinese-style pork rib recipe utilizes the deep flavors of hoisin and five-spice powder coupled with the saltiness of soy sauce and the light, sweet flavor of honey. 

Baby back ribs are perfect, since they are smaller, packed with meat, and provide a better presentation. If you use larger pork ribs, you will need to adjust the cooking time and might need more of the marinade, but the basic instructions and recipe would be the same.

Consider giving these delicious ribs a try the next time you have a cookout. It's a nice break from American-style barbecue, and you can pair the ribs with rice and Asian-inspired vegetable side dishes.

INGREDIENTS 

For the Ribs:

2 racks baby back ribs, trimmed and cut into individual ribs
5 green onions, finely chopped, for garnish
2 to 3 tablespoons sesame seeds, toasted, for garnish.

For the Marinade:

1/2 cup soy sauce
1/3 cup dry sherry
1/4 cup hoisin sauce
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ons honey
3 cloves garlic, minced
2 teaspoons minced ginger
2 1/2 teaspoons cider vinegar
2 teaspoons sesame oil
1 teaspoon chili paste
1/2 teaspoon Chinese five-spice powder
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ground white pepper.


PREPARATIONS 

Prepare the Ribs

STEP 1
Gather the ingredients.

STEP 2
Trim the excess fat from the ribs and remove the membrane from the back of the ribs. Cut the rack into individual ribs.

Marinate the Ribs

STEP 1

Gather the marinade ingredients.

STEP 2
In a small bowl, combine the soy sauce, dry sherry, hoisin sauce, brown sugar, honey, minced garlic, minced ginger, cider vinegar, sesame oil, chili paste, Chinese five-spice powder, and white pepper. Reserve about 1/4 cup of this marinade to use for basting. The rest will be used to marinate the ribs.

STEP 3
Place the ribs into a resealable plastic bag (you might need to use 2 or more bags for this). Pour the marinade over the ribs, making sure they are well coated. Seal the bags and place the bags into a refrigerator. Marinate the ribs for 1 to 4 hours.

Grill the Ribs
STEP 1
Heat the grill to medium. Remove the ribs from the bags and discard the marinade that has been in contact with the raw meat.

STEP 2
Place the ribs on the heated grill grate and cook for 25 to 30 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165 F. Baste with reserved marinade two to three times throughout the cooking process. Make sure to stop basting at least 5 to 8 minutes before the ribs are finished cooking.

STEP 3
Remove the ribs from the grill and place them onto a large platter. Sprinkle with toasted sesame seeds and chopped green onion for a garnish.


Make It a Meal

Grilled side dishes to accompany Chinese-style pork ribs include Asian grilled corn on the cob with a garlic and soy glaze, or vegetable packets on the grill. You also can serve the ribs with Asian coleslaw, steamed rice, fried rice, or hot or cold noodles.

Drinking Water Crisis in Rural Towns

Drinking water is essential for life, but many rural towns in the U.S. are struggling to provide safe and reliable water to their residents. For decades, these towns have neglected their drinking water systems, resulting in aging infrastructure, water quality violations, and financial challenges. In this blog post, we will explore some of the causes and consequences of this crisis, and what can be done to address it. Causes of the Crisis One of the main causes of the crisis is the shrinking population of many rural towns. As people move to urban areas or other states, the tax base and the customer base of the water systems decline. This means less revenue to cover the costs of operation, maintenance, and improvement of the water systems. According to a report by the American Bar Association³, in 2015, 9 percent of all water systems had a documented violation of water quality standards, exposing 21 million people to unhealthy drinking water.
